传播星球
传播星球
  • 发布:2024-08-06 17:38
  • 更新:2024-08-07 16:37
  • 阅读:217

web-view怎么禁止下载

分类:uni-app

web-view访问了一个链接,进入不是直接打开,而是弹出一个下载弹窗,怎么禁止下载,只想实现看的效果

2024-08-06 17:38 负责人:无 分享
已邀请:
BoredApe

BoredApe - 有问题就会有答案。

可以使用webviewoverrideUrlLoading方法拦截Webview窗口的URL请求,也可以使用setJsFile/appendJsFile方法向webview注入js来操作h5页面

参考文档:拦截Webview窗口的URL请求

  • 传播星球 (作者)

    请问overrideUrlLoading这个方法怎么使用啊

    2024-08-07 16:41

  • BoredApe

    回复 传播星球: 如果是使用web-view组件打开的webview需要获取到这个webview后使用这个方法。

    使用5+API创建的可以直接使用。

    请参考文档:app端web-view的扩展

    2024-08-07 16:45

传播星球

传播星球 (作者)

111111

BFC

BFC

你好,这种情况应该是点击的链接设置有问题。 不过你可以尝试在插件市场选个webview插件,看看有没有api能阻止下载

  • 传播星球 (作者)

    只是安卓存在这个问题,苹果就只是浏览

    2024-08-07 16:35

要回复问题请先登录注册